Careers
- Date Posted: Feb 27, 2020
- Deadline: Mar 31, 2020
Software Developer
Category:IT/Software
We
are looking for a Software Developer to build and implement functional
programs. You will work with other Developers and Product Managers throughout
the software development life cycle. In this role, you should be a team player
with a keen eye for detail and problem-solving skills. If you also have
experience in agile frameworks and popular coding languages (e.g. JavaScript),
we’d like to meet you. Your goal will be to build efficient programs and systems
that serve user needs.
Responsibilities
-
Work with
developers to design algorithms and flowcharts
-
Produce clean,
efficient code based on specifications
-
Integrate software
components and third-party programs
-
Verify and deploy
programs and systems
-
Troubleshoot,
debug and upgrade existing software
-
Gather and
evaluate user feedback
-
Recommend and
execute improvements
-
Create technical
documentation for reference and reporting
Requirements
-
Proven experience
as a Software Developer, Software Engineer or similar role.
-
Familiarity with
Agile development methodologies
-
Experience with
software design and development in a test-driven environment
-
Knowledge of
programmer languages such as C++, C#, Java, JavaScript (Angular JS, Electron
JS, Vanilla JS, Node JS, Vue JS) SantOS, Asp.net, PHP(Laravel, PHP cake, code
igniter), Database (mungo, MySQL, Maria), mobile( Ionic, flutter), Python
(Django, flask) and frameworks/systems (e.g. Git)
-
Experience with
databases and Object-Relational Mapping (ORM) frameworks (e.g. Hibernate)
-
Ability to learn
new languages and technologies
-
Excellent communication
skills
-
Resourcefulness and
troubleshooting aptitude
-
Attention to
detail
-
BSc/BA in
Computer Science, Engineering or any related field
Note: You must Register first before you can apply for this Job, Thank you.